KSQL是一种开源的流处理引擎,它基于Apache Kafka构建,用于实时处理和分析流式数据。KSQL允许开发人员使用类似SQL的语法来查询、转换和聚合流数据,而无需编写复杂的代码。
结构字段是指流数据中的字段,它们具有特定的数据类型和名称。KSQL允许我们在流数据上使用结构字段上的条件连接来进行数据处理和分析。
条件连接是指根据特定的条件将两个或多个流数据连接在一起。在KSQL中,我们可以使用结构字段上的条件连接来过滤和连接流数据,以便进行更复杂的数据操作。
使用结构字段上的条件连接流的步骤如下:
KSQL的优势在于其简单易用的SQL-like语法,使得开发人员可以快速进行流数据处理和分析,而无需编写复杂的代码。它还提供了丰富的函数和操作符,用于处理和转换流数据。
KSQL的应用场景包括实时数据分析、实时监控、实时报警等。例如,在电商领域,可以使用KSQL来实时监控用户行为并进行实时推荐。
腾讯云提供了一系列与流数据处理相关的产品,例如TencentDB for Kafka用于数据存储和流式数据处理,Tencent Cloud StreamSQL用于实时数据分析和处理。您可以通过以下链接了解更多关于这些产品的信息:
请注意,本回答没有提及其他云计算品牌商,如有需要,可以进一步了解其他厂商的相关产品和服务。
领取专属 10元无门槛券
手把手带您无忧上云